Nomad 67 at The Subways Gig



These Three Great Young musicians are Nomad 67, Alternative / Punk / Rock,
who hail from Worcestershire England. They were formed in 2004.

Jay Lawson -- Pearce Guitar and Vocals
Will Diment -- Drums & Vocals
Joe Shellam -- Bass Guitar & Vocals

Their main influences are Nirvana, The Who, The Sex Pistols, Joy Division, The Subways, The Offspring, The Beatles and Elastica. They say their sounds are "Big, nasty guitars that play off against some surprisingly tuneful melodies," on this muscular punk workout. More Nirvana than Rancid, it’s a good, dirty pop record !!

They recently played as a back up band for The Subways, live, at The Birmingham Carling Academy,
playing to over 3000 people, in October of 08, and have also covered tours to festivals
across Europe, including some in Holland and Switzerland.
